What are the responsibilities and job description for the Special Day Class Teacher ( Mild/Moderate) position at Symbal Education?

We are looking for a passionate and dedicated Special Day Class (SDC) Teacher to join our team in Sacramento. The ideal candidate will have experience supporting students with mild to moderate disabilities and a strong commitment to fostering an inclusive and engaging learning environment. As an SDC Teacher, you will play a key role in designing and implementing instructional programs that meet each student’s individual needs while encouraging their academic and personal growth.

Responsibilities

  • Develop and deliver individualized lesson plans aligned with students’ IEP goals.
  • Adapt curriculum and instructional strategies to support students with diverse learning needs, including those with developmental disabilities, autism, and behavioral challenges.
  • Implement evidence-based teaching methods, such as Applied Behavior Analysis (ABA) and differentiated instruction.
  • Foster a positive classroom environment that promotes learning, independence, and social-emotional development.
  • Collaborate with general education teachers, paraprofessionals, therapists, and other support staff to ensure student success.
  • Maintain accurate student records, progress reports, and compliance documentation.
  • Conduct assessments and participate in IEP meetings with families and educational teams.
  • Provide ongoing communication and support to parents and caregivers regarding student progress.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in Special Education or a related field (Master’s preferred).
  • Valid California Education Specialist Instruction Credential – Mild/Moderate Disabilities required.
  • Previous teaching experience with students in a Special Day Class setting is highly desirable.
  • Strong knowledge of IEP development, curriculum design, and classroom management.
  • Excellent communication, collaboration, and problem-solving skills.
  • Commitment to fostering an inclusive, supportive, and engaging learning environment.
